    At work, we have about a dozen truck owners. About half are F-150's, a few Tacomas and four of us are Tundra owners. (Oh an the odd-ball who has a Chevy)

    One of the engineers just spent a buttload of money on a new F-150 and I asked him why not a Tundra and he said because he wanted all of the high-tech sensors and blueteeth and do-dads which Tundras don't have.

    So now I wait and watch as, in a few years, those do-dads start breaking and it's big bucks to get them fixed.

    In 2005, I bought my first new Toyota Truck (Tacoma) and my younger brother bought a new Jeep Rubicon. (His was actually a little more expensive.) Four years later, my only issue was a dead battery (normal for Colorado) and he was having his transmission fixed for $2,000.
